Avon sells jewelry Silpada business for $ 85 million

SAO PAULO-the Avon direct sales company today announced that it has closed a deal to sell its Silpada business unit, for the Rhinestone Holdings, which includes the founders of trademark jewelry. The operation was closed at $ 85 million, plus a volume of up to $ 15 million tied to the fulfilment of goals over the next two years. The transaction should be completed tomorrow.
Silpada silver jewelry were sold by 32 thousand resellers in United States, Canada and United Kingdom, according to the company's Web site.
In a statement, the Chief Executive of Avon, Sheri McCoy, said that stabilizing the American business of the company is the top priority in its efforts to take a twist on multinational. "Disposing of Silpada is an important step in our plan and will allow us to focus resources on the Avon, our core business," he said.
In the first quarter of this year, sales of Silpada in North America declined by 21%. The total sales of Avon in the region dropped by 15%.
In February, Avon announced that it was reviewing strategic alternatives for Silpada. "The Avon decided, as part of this process, dispose of Silpada due to the time and investment required to return the business to historical levels of profitability, reports on the company in a statement.
Avon expects pre-tax charges of approximately $ 50 million, net of taxes, reflecting the loss of estimated sales for the second quarter.
